Comparing Material Versatility of Printing Methods

Material versatility is a crucial factor when choosing between UV DTF printing and more traditional methods. UV DTF printing excels in this domain, offering the ability to print on a diverse range of substrates such as plastics, wood, metal, and glass. This adaptability allows businesses to cater to a growing market for customized products that require various materials, enhancing their product offerings and increasing customer satisfaction.

Conversely, traditional printing methods, like screen printing, are generally restricted to specific materials, mainly textiles, while offset printing is limited to paper products. These constraints can impede businesses aiming to diversify their product lines or fulfill unique client requests. As the market evolves towards more personalized and varied items, the limitations of traditional printing methods become increasingly apparent, making UV DTF a more appealing option for many businesses.

Exploring Production Efficiency in Printing

Production efficiency is intrinsically linked to the ability of a printing method to meet dynamic market demands. UV DTF printing stands out in this regard due to its quick setup times and rapid processing capabilities. The speed at which UV DTF operates not only enhances productivity but also allows businesses to efficiently handle short-run projects or last-minute orders, which is invaluable in today’s fast-paced market.

On the other hand, traditional printing methods often involve longer setup processes, making them less suitable for time-sensitive projects. While they may provide cost benefits in large production runs once established, the initial time investment can be significant. Consequently, businesses looking for rapid output without sacrificing quality may find UV DTF printing to be the superior choice for maintaining competitiveness.

Cost Effectiveness of UV DTF vs. Traditional Printing

Cost considerations play a pivotal role in the decision-making process for businesses when selecting a printing method. While UV DTF printing may entail higher upfront costs due to the price of technology and required equipment, it presents substantial long-term savings. The efficiency of this printing method often translates into less waste and the capability to produce high-quality, valuable products that justify the initial investment, especially for those focusing on smaller batches or custom orders.

In contrast, traditional printing can be more cost-effective for larger production runs where per-unit costs decline as volumes increase. However, this can be a double-edged sword because the advantages diminish for smaller quantities, which may lead businesses to find UV DTF printing a more cost-efficient alternative. The balance of quality, flexibility, and production capabilities in UV DTF may ultimately provide a stronger return on investment in fluctuating market conditions.
